Virtuals: Transaction revenue between intelligent agents has exceeded $3 million
Foresight News reported that Virtuals announced that trading revenue between agents (excluding transaction fees) has officially surpassed $3 million. This revenue is generated by AI agents providing real services to real buyers, with transactions settled on-chain and the entire process requiring no human intervention.
